MC33232
Power Factor Controller
The MC33232 is the monolithic Integrated Circuit using the
SMARTMOS
?/DIV>
process as the new technology. And is active power
factor controller specially design for use as offline power converter
application. This integrated circuit features an internal startup timer
for standalone application, a one quadrant multiplier for near unity
power factor, zero current detector to ensure critical condition
operation, transconductance error amplifier, quickstart circuit for
enhanced startup, trimmed internal bandgap reference, current sensing
comparator, a totem pole output ideally suited for drive a power
MOSFET, and a one shotrigger circuit to eliminate a problem at the
light loading.
Also included are protective features consisting of an overvoltage
comparator to eliminate runaway output voltage due to removal, and a
protect circuit to eliminate thermal runaway. This device is available
in dualinline and surface mount plastic package.
Features
" One Shottrigger Circuit to Eliminate a Problem at the Light Loading
" Overvoltage Comparator Eliminates Runaway Output Voltage
" Quickstart Circuit for Enhanced Startup
" Internal Startup Timer
" One Quadrant Multiplier
" Zero Current Detector
" Trimmed 2% Internal Bandgap Reference
" Totem Pole Output with High State Clamp
" Undervoltage Lockout with 6.0 V of Hysteresis
" Low Startup and Operating Current
" These are PbFree Devices
